WHO awards 5 countries for progress in eliminating trans fats for first time
Denmark, Lithuania, Poland, Saudi Arabia, and Thailand have each demonstrated they have the best practice policy for industrially produced trans-fatty acids (iTFA) elimination in effect, supported by adequate monitoring and enforcement systems WHO has awarded its first-ever certificates validating progress in eliminating industrially produced trans fatty acids to five countries.[Read More…]
FAO launches new portal for statistics on food and diet
The new FAOSTAT domain focuses on statistics from dietary data To help close data gaps and contribute to better guidance for nutrition-sensitive agrifood systems policies, the Food and Agriculture Organisation of the United Nations (FAO) has created a new domain in the FAOSTAT portal.
